LCOV - differential code coverage report
Current view: top level - src/backend/rewrite Coverage Total Hit UNC UBC GBC GNC CBC DCB
Current: b45a8d7d8b306b43f31a002f1b3f1dddc8defeaf vs 8767b449a3a1e75626dfb08f24da54933171d4c5 Lines: 91.8 % 2749 2524 225 2 6 2516 6
Current Date: 2025-10-28 08:26:42 +0900 Functions: 100.0 % 99 99 3 96
Baseline: lcov-20251028-005825-baseline Branches: 74.0 % 2500 1851 1 648 3 1 1847
Baseline Date: 2025-10-27 06:37:35 +0000 Line coverage date bins:
Summarize by: Date bin (30,360] days: 98.1 % 159 156 3 6 150
Legend: Rating: low: < 75 % medium: >= 75 % high: >= 90 % (360..) days: 91.4 % 2590 2368 222 2 2366
Function coverage date bins:
(30,360] days: 100.0 % 10 10 10
(360..) days: 100.0 % 89 89 3 86
Branch coverage date bins:
(30,360] days: 75.6 % 90 68 1 21 1 67
(360..) days: 74.0 % 2410 1783 627 3 1780

Date File Sort by file name Line Coverage Sort by line coverage Branch Coverage Sort by branch coverage Function Coverage Sort by function coverage
Rate Total Hit UBC GBC GNC CBC DCB Rate Total Hit UNC UBC GBC GNC CBC Rate Total Hit GNC CBC
(30,360] days Total
98.1%98.1%
98.1 % 159 156 3 6 150 75.6 % 90 68 1 21 1 67 100.0 % 10 10 10
rewriteManip.c 97.7 % 88 86 2 86 78.8 % 52 41 11 41 100.0 % 6 6 6
rewriteHandler.c 98.4 % 64 63 1 63 72.2 % 36 26 10 26 100.0 % 4 4 4
rewriteDefine.c 100.0 % 3 3 2 1 50.0 % 2 1 1 1 -
(360..) days Total
91.4%91.4%
91.4 % 2590 2368 222 2 2366 74.0 % 2410 1783 627 3 1780 100.0 % 89 89 3 86
rewriteHandler.c 90.3 % 1264 1141 123 1141 75.3 % 1394 1050 344 1050 100.0 % 29 29 1 28
rewriteManip.c 89.8 % 568 510 58 2 508 71.6 % 472 338 134 2 336 100.0 % 35 35 35
rewriteDefine.c 85.0 % 234 199 35 199 55.6 % 252 140 112 140 100.0 % 10 10 1 9
rowsecurity.c 98.0 % 204 200 4 200 88.4 % 172 152 20 1 151 100.0 % 7 7 7
rewriteSearchCycle.c 100.0 % 277 277 277 91.7 % 96 88 8 88 100.0 % 4 4 1 3
rewriteSupport.c 96.2 % 26 25 1 25 64.3 % 14 9 5 9 100.0 % 3 3 3
rewriteRemove.c 94.1 % 17 16 1 16 60.0 % 10 6 4 6 100.0 % 1 1 1
'Detail' entries with no 'missed' coverpoints are elided. Use the '--show-owners all' flag to retain them.

Generated by: LCOV version 2.4-beta